  • Patent number: 7735261
    Abstract: A preferred embodiment of a self-locking door assembly includes a door whose hinged-side connects to one side of a door frame by at least one hinge having two pivot joints. One of the pivot joints is mounted to the door frame and the other is mounted to the inside of the door. The free end of the door carries a latch member which engages an underside of the opposite side of the door frame when the door is partially or fully closed. After the latch engages the frame, forcing the hinged side of the door closed causes the hinge to toggle, holding the door closed under force and takes up play in the pivot joints and/or latch. For security, the pivot joints and latch are concealed when the door assembly is closed.
